Three distinct, spectacular experiences in one route:
- A dramatic gorge (Risletenschlucht) with waterfalls and dinosaur fossils
- A sustained climb through forest with lake panoramas
- A historic finish at medieval Gasthof Treib perched above the lake
On a sunny day, the boat return from Treib on Lake Lucerne — past Weggis, Rigi and Pilatus framing the horizon — transforms this into a cinematic day.
Max elevation 722m — no snow, no seasonal restrictions, no funicular dependencies.
Unlike purely viewpoint hikes, Risletenschlucht is enhanced by spring water flow.
Gasthof Treib: one of the oldest inns in Switzerland, post-hike lunch before the boat home.

Why Goldau first? Walchwil and Goldau are just 1 S2 stop apart (~15 min). By going to Goldau first to drop bags, you hike light and arrive back exactly where your luggage and your onward train are waiting.
Luggage tip: Lockers at Goldau are 24/7, card/TWINT payment only (no cash), Platform 4. Only 15 lockers total — arrive early to guarantee a spot.

- ✅ April = THE ideal month — peak cherry blossom (blossom scale 5/5 at time of research)
- ✅ All below 800m, no snow risk
- 🌸 Chriesitelefon hotline / Zug Tourism WhatsApp for live blossom status
- 🌸 Sea of white-pink Hochstamm cherry blossoms (500+ year old tradition)
- 🏔️ Views over Lake Zug and toward the Rigi
- 🌰 Historic chestnut groves (documented since 14th century)
- 🍰 Connection to Zuger Kirschtorte and Zuger Kirsch cultural heritage

- 🪑 Panoramabänkli — "most beautiful bench in Switzerland" with full Lake Lucerne view
- ⛵ Boat journey both ways
- 🏔️ Rigi massif — "Queen of the Mountains"
- 🏘️ Gersau — historic micro-republic (independent state 1390–1817)
